CYBERJAYA, MALAYSIA, Aug 6, 2025 - (JCN Newswire) - The University of Cyberjaya (UoC) welcomes the Government’s forward-looking vision for education and talent development as outlined in the Thirteenth Malaysia Plan (RMK13) and the National AI Action Plan 2030. These blueprints signal a decisive move toward nurturing ethical, digitally fluent, and globally competitive Malaysians, goals that are fully aligned with UoC’s mission.

“RMK13 is not just a plan for national development, it’s a roadmap for reshaping the human capital landscape of Malaysia,” saidProf. David Whitford, Vice-Chancellor of the University of Cyberjaya. “We applaud its emphasis on character, AI literacy, digital skills, and entrepreneurship, all of which are integrated into our programmes.”
As a healthcare and technology-focused university, UoC is committed to:
- Embedding AI exposure and digital competencies across all disciplines;
- Supporting lifelong learning through flexible pathways and adult education initiatives;
- Enhancing graduate employability via compulsory internships, employer engagement, and soft skills development.
UoC also supports the RMK13’s proposed pilot autonomy for universities, recognising this as a critical step toward greater innovation, agility, and accountability in higher education. The University is prepared to work closely with both public and private stakeholders to ensure high-impact research, academic excellence, and internationalisation remain core to Malaysia’s tertiary education future.
“The University of Cyberjaya stands ready to play its part in supporting Malaysia’s ambition to become a top 30 global economy and a top 20 innovation nation by 2030,” said Prof. Whitford. “The future begins with the talent we develop today."
